Языки HTML и CSS: для создания Web-сайтов - Вы хотите создать собственный Web-сайт? Или обновить уже имеющийся? Может быть, вы хотите быстро и легко освоить новые технологии и сделать свою работу максимально эффективной? Тогда эта книга для вас. Автор является членом организационного комитета рабочей группы по разработке Web-стандартов и членом консультативного комитета всемирной организации Web-мастеров. На основе множества прекрасно подобранных примеров кода HTML, XHTML, CSS вы освоите все, что нужно для практической работы в Web. Никакой теории или занудных нотаций, только освоение техники работы с HTML/CSS и применение уже готовых шаблонов для своих целей. К тому же в книге содержится приложение с описаниями всех элементов языка XHTML и CSS, что делает ее ценным справочником для Web-дизайнера.
Название: Языки HTML и CSS: для создания Web-сайтов Автор: Хольцшлаг М. Издательство: Триумф Год: 2007 Страниц: 304 Формат: DJVU Размер: 4,91 МБ ISBN: 978-5-89392-146-5 Качество: Отличное Серия или Выпуск: Официальный учебный курс
Содержание:
От редактора серии Введение Урок 1. Создание HTML-странииы Объявление и идентификация документа Добавление элемента html Элементы head и title Подробнее об элементе title Элемент meta Кодировка документа Ключевые слова, описание и авторство Элемент body Комментарии языка HTML Просмотр шаблона Следующим будет текст! Урок 2. Добавление текста и ссылок Правильное использование заголовков Добавление абзацев Использование тега разрыва строки Упорядоченные списки Неупорядоченные списки Вложенные списки Списки определений Старая добрая ссылка Ссылки электронной почты Внутристраничное связывание Добавление содержимого в шаблон В заключение Текст - это еще не все Урок 3. Добавление изображений, мультимедиа и сценариев Элемент img Использование атрибутов width и height Предоставление альтернативного текста Связывание изображения Связывание аудио- или видеофайла Вставка файлов при помощи элемента object Ваша Честь, я - объект! Добавление скриптов Вставка скрипта Связывание со скриптом Скрипты и проблемы браузеров Сокрытие скриптов от старых браузеров Использование элемента noscript Осознайте это! Урок 4. Создание таблиц Элемент table Ширина таблицы Границы таблицы и интервалы Добавление строки таблицы Добавление ячеек таблицы Добавление заголовков таблицы Добавление заглавия Описание таблицы Объединение строк Объединение столбцов Комбинирование атрибутов colspan и rowspan Группирование столбцов таблицы: элемент col Группирование столбцов таблицы при помощи элемента colgroup Группирование строк таблицы Данные таблицы Урок 5. Создание форм Элемент form Добавление поля ввода Добавление флажков и переключателей Заранее выбранные элементы Использование меню формы Использование текстовых областей Кнопки Reset (Сбросить) и Submit (Отправить) Использование графической кнопки Submit (Отпрапить) Обеспечение доступности форм с использованием элемента label Группирование полей формы Группирование элементов меню Настройка и улучшение форм Теперь вы правильно сформированы Урок 6. Работа с фреймами Сила тройки Создание набора фреймов Добавление столбцов Работа со строками Комбинирование столбцов и строк Элементы управления границами, изменением размеров и скроллингом Именование и указание целевых фреймов Волшебные целевые имена Фреймы без границ Создание доступных фреймов при помощи элемента noframes Удивительные встроенные фреймы Вы познакомились с фреймами! Урок 7. Использование языка CSS Упрощенная теория языка CSS Правила языка CSS Применение языка CSS Каскад Наследование Специфичность Добавление встроенного стиля Использование внедренного стиля Создание связанной таблицы стилей Импортирование таблиц стилей Непосредственное импортирование в документ Импортирование стиля в связанную таблицу стилей Комментирование и форматирование кода на языке CSS Комментирование кода на языке CSS Форматирование кода на языке CSS Настало время использовать воображение! Урок 8. Работа с цветом и изображениями с использованием языка CSS Цвет и язык CSS Шестнадцатеричное значение цвета Сокращенное шестнадцатеричное значение цвета Значения RGB Процентные значения RGB Названия цветов Задание цвета фона Цвет и фон документа Цвет и фон элемента Использование цвета фона для украшения таблиц Присоединение фонового изображения Управление заполнением фона Заполнение вдоль горизонтальной оси Заполнение вдоль вертикальной оси Размещение фонового изображения Фиксация или прокрутка фоновых изображений Создание прозрачного цвета фона Сокращение языка CSS для свойств фона Стало веселее? Урок 9. Стилизация текста Выбор шрифтов Применение семейств шрифтов к тексту Одиночные названия шрифтов Ключевые слова семейства шрифтов Несколько названий Изменение размера шрифтов Ключевые слова абсолютных и относительных значений Значения длины Проценты Жирность и стиль шрифта Жирность шрифта Стиль шрифта Раскрашивание текста Выравнивание текста Оформление текста Установка отступа текста: Языки HTML и CSS Преобразование регистра и изменение шрифта текста Установка интервалов между строками Установка интервала между буквами и словами Модификация первой буквы и первой строки текста Использование сокращений для стилей шрифта Теперь используйте воображение! Урок 10. Эффекты ссылок, списки и навигация Работа с состояниями ссылок Модификация стилей ссылки Несколько стилей ссылок с использованием селекторов класса Стилизация ссылок с использованием селекторов потомков Стилизация упорядоченных списков Стилизация неупорядоченных списков Сокращения языка CSS для стилей списка Вертикальная панель навигации на основе списка с использованием цвета Вертикальная панель навигации на основе списка с эффектами изображения Горизонтальная панель навигации на основе списка с использованием цвета Горизонтальная панель навигации на основе списка с изображениями Роскошные ссылки, списки и навигация Урок 11. Поля, границы и отступы Исследование блочной модели, Использование полей Использование отрицательных значений при указании полей Свойство-сокращение margin Стилизация границ Толщина границы Начертание границы Цвет границы А теперь все вместе! Свойство-сокращение border Сокращенная форма записи для стороны, толщины, начертания и цвета Свойство border Использование отступов Свойство-сокращение padding Получение большего контроля Урок 12. Позиционирование, плавающее размещение и Z-индекс Введение в позиционирование Нормальный поток Блоки-контейнеры Окно просмотра браузера Абсолютное позиционирование: относительно корневого элемента Абсолютное позиционирование: относительно другого блока Относительное позиционирование Фиксированное позиционирование Плавающие элементы Очищенное плавающее размещение Z-индекс Как профессионал Урок 13. CSS-макеты Три столбца с обрамляющими меню фиксированной ширины Три столбца с шапкой и нижним колонтитулом Вложенный плавающий блок Макеты с выравниванием по центру Смешанные макеты Повторяйте за мной Приложение А. Аннотированный справочник по языку XHTML 1.0 Разъяснение типов элементов: Отображение Разъяснение типов элементов: пустой и непустой Приложение В. Аннотированный справочник по языку CSS 2.1 Селекторы, псевдоклассы и псевдоэлементы Свойства, доступные в языке CSS 2.1